Where does “โฟลเอ็ม” come from?
โฟลเอ็ม (Thai) comes from English phloem, from German Phloëm, from Ancient Greek φλόος, from Ancient Greek φλέω — I overflow, teem, abound, gush; I overflow with...
โฟลเอ็ม (Thai): phloem
